我国矿山固体废物的资源化利用及处置

摘要: 我国矿山固体废物排放及堆存数量巨大,不但占用大量土地资源,严重污染环境,且尾矿、废石及煤矸石等含有大量可利用的金属和非金属矿物资源,造成资源浪费。回收这部分资源,变废为宝,经济效益可观,还可有效改善矿区环境,减少二次污染,生态环境效益显著。介绍了我国矿山固体废物的资源概况及其危害,概述了矿山固体废物的资源化利用及无害化处理与处置现状,分析了固体废物在资源化利用中存在的问题并提出了相应对策。

关键词: 矿山固体废物, 资源化利用, 无害化处理, 最终处置

Abstract: Discharge and piling amount of mine solid waste are great in China, not only have occupied a large number of land resources and polluted environment seriously, but also led to resources waste for tailings, waste rock and coal gangue and so on content a large number of available metal and nonmetal mineral resources. If that could be recovered and reused, it would increase economic benefits and improve mining environment effectively, reduce secondary pollution, and the ecological environment benefit would be remarkable. Resources survey and the harm of mine solid waste in China were summarized, resources utilization and harmless treatment and final disposal status of mine solid waste were summarized, problems existed in resources utilization of solid waste were analyzed and corresponding countermeasures were proposed.
